Output 59d304395a6995eb50a13998affa75a71c612c65967620d12c394df56838982e:17

value
34357
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6dc409958ffb42bb91e662e43d917ff356be34a67efc9dba2eeb271f4dfc7946
address
bc1pdhzqn9v0ldpthy0xvtjrmytl7dttud9x0m7fmw3wavn37n0u09rq94t6v9
transaction
59d304395a6995eb50a13998affa75a71c612c65967620d12c394df56838982e
spent
true